Wäre es am 7. April 1968 nicht zu einem schrecklichen Unfall gekommen, würde Jim Clark heute seinen 80. Geburtstag feiern. Seine Weggefährten und Rennfahrerkollegen Sir Stirling Moss, Sir Jackie Stewart und Jochen Mass haben uns zu diesem Anlass eine persönliche Nachricht zukommen lassen:

 


"Dear Jimmy, Today would have been your 80th birthday and I fondly remember you as a hard fighter and one of my toughest competitors in all kinds of racing. I wish we had been blessed with more time to race against each other but I will never forget you. I send my best wishes to the Bosch Hockenheim Historic  – The Jim Clark Revival, for a successful event being held in memory of you and the motorsport of our era." Sir Stirling Moss


"Congratulations to all involved in putting together The Jim Clark Revival element together and into the Bosch Hockenheim Historic event. Jim was one of my best friends; we shared an apartment in London, we travelled together and we certainly raced together.  He was the best racing driver that I ever raced against and was my hero.  Celebrating his Birthday and keeping his name in the limelight will be well recognised and respected by a great many people; not just at Hockenheim during the event, but by what you are doing all around the world.  I wish everyone an enjoyable weekend and I am sure there will be huge respect paid to the memory of Jim." Sir Jackie Stewart


"Jim Clark ist und bleibt für mich ein Idol. Sein tödlicher Unfall war für uns alle zur damaligen Zeit eine Hiobsbotschaft und kaum zu fassen. Mit der Bosch Hockenheim Historic gedenken wir gemeinsam an den Ausnahmerennfahrer Jim Clark. Ich wünschte, wir könnten heute zusammen seinen Geburtstag feiern." Jochen Mass
